[size=medium]
Install an RPM Package on Ubuntu Linux
Installing software on Ubuntu usually entails using Synaptic or by using an apt-get command from the terminal. Unfortunately, there are still a number of packages out there that are only distributed in RPM format.
There’s a utility called Alien that converts packages from one format to the other. This doesn’t always mean that an rpm will work on your system, though. You will need to install some prerequisite software packages in order to install alien, however. These packages include gcc and make.
Run this command to install alien and other necessary packages:
sudo apt-get install alien dpkg-dev debhelper build-essential
To convert a package from rpm to debian format, use this command syntax. The sudo may not be necessary, but we’ll include it just in case.
sudo alien packagename.rpm
To install the package, you’ll use the dpkg utility, which is the internal package management tool behind debian and Ubuntu.
sudo dpkg -i packagename.deb
The package should now be installed, providing it’s compatible with your system.
[/size]
http://www.howtogeek.com/howto/ubuntu/install-an-rpm-package-on-ubuntu-linux/
分享到:
相关推荐
4. **install-rpm**: RPM是Red Hat Package Manager的缩写,是Linux中的一种软件包管理系统,用于安装、升级、查询、验证和卸载软件。这里的“install-rpm”指示了这个安装包是RPM格式,适合使用RPM包管理系统的...
在Linux环境下,安装程序通常采用两种主要格式:DEB(用于Debian和Ubuntu等基于Debian的系统)和RPM(用于Red Hat、CentOS和Fedora等基于RPM的系统)。这个压缩包 "Apache_OpenOffice_4.1.3_Linux_x86-64_install-...
4. **install-rpm**:RPM(Red Hat Package Manager)是Linux世界中广泛使用的软件包管理格式,尤其在基于RPM的系统如Fedora、CentOS和openSUSE中。这个标签表示安装包采用RPM格式,使得用户可以通过RPM命令行工具或...
RPM(Red Hat Package Manager)是Linux系统中广泛使用的软件包管理系统,用于安装、升级、查询和删除软件。这个RPM包将使用户能够通过Linux的包管理器轻松地安装OpenOffice。 5. **.tar.gz文件格式**: 这是...
Apache OpenOffice通过提供RPM(Red Hat Package Manager)格式的安装包,确保与使用RPM包管理系统的Linux发行版兼容。 3. **x86-64**: 这是指软件适用于64位处理器架构。x86-64,也称为AMD64或EM64T,是64位版本的...
本文将详细讲解如何在Ubuntu操作系统下搭建FRR环境,同时也会涉及libyang库的安装与使用,这对于网络运维人员和服务器管理人士来说是必备的知识。 首先,我们需要了解FRRouting。FRR是一个多协议标签交换(MPLS)、...
### Ubuntu下使用rpm软件包 在Linux环境中,不同的发行版采用了不同的软件包管理系统来处理软件的安装、更新和卸载等操作。Ubuntu主要使用的软件包格式是`.deb`,而另一些基于Red Hat的发行版(如Fedora、CentOS等...
多数Linux发行版还提供图形化的包管理工具,如Ubuntu Software Center、Gnome Software、Synaptic Package Manager等,为不熟悉命令行的用户提供友好的界面。 在安装过程中,确保软件源是最新的,并遵循最佳实践,...
要启用TFTP服务,你需要安装tftp-server软件包,这通常可以通过包管理器完成,例如在CentOS/RHEL系统中使用`yum install tftp-server`,在Ubuntu/Debian系统中使用`apt-get install tftpd-hpa`。安装完成后,配置...
在Linux世界里,Ubuntu是一个基于Debian的广泛使用的操作系统,而RPM(Red Hat Package Manager)则是Red Hat及其衍生系统如CentOS、Fedora等的主要软件包管理器。由于Ubuntu使用的是dpkg和apt作为其软件包管理系统...
RPM(Red Hat Package Manager)是Linux下的软件包管理器,主要用于安装、升级、查询、卸载软件。在CentOS系统中,我们通常使用RPM来管理软件。对于`mkfontscale`和`mkfontdir`这两个命令,如果系统中没有预装,...
RPM (Red Hat Package Manager) 是一个流行的 Linux 软件包管理系统,最初由 Red Hat 开发,后来被多个 Linux 发行版采用,如 Fedora、Mandriva、SUSE 和 Yellow Dog 等。RPM 的主要功能包括安装、卸载、升级、查询...
5. **RPM**:RPM是Red Hat Package Manager的缩写,是Linux下的一种软件包管理格式,主要被用于Fedora、CentOS和RHEL等基于RPM的系统。RPM包提供了方便的安装、升级、查询和卸载软件的功能,使得软件管理更加便捷。 ...
RPM(Red Hat Package Manager)是Linux发行版中广泛使用的软件包管理器,用于安装、升级和卸载软件。当你看到"ntfs-3g rpm依赖包.zip"时,这意味着这个压缩包包含了在Linux系统上安装和运行NTFS-3G所需的所有RPM...
### Linux下的rpm详细用法 #### 一、什么是rpm? **rpm** 是 **Red Hat Package Management** 的缩写,最初由 Red Hat 开发并维护,是用于管理软件包的工具。它提供了一种简单有效的方式来安装、卸载、升级以及...
本教程将详细讲解如何在Linux系统上通过RPM(Red Hat Package Manager)包来安装PostgreSQL 10。 首先,确保你的系统已经更新到最新版本,以避免安装过程中遇到依赖问题。在基于RHEL的系统(如CentOS、Fedora)上,...
本文将详细介绍如何在Linux环境下通过RPM(Red Hat Package Manager)包来安装MySQL。 RPM是Linux发行版中常用的一种软件包管理器,它能够方便地安装、升级和管理软件。在标题中提到的“Linux系统MySQL(rpm版)安装...
在Linux系统中,安装`.deb`或`.rpm`包通常需要使用相应的包管理器,如`dpkg`或`apt`(对于Debian/Ubuntu系统)和`yum`或`dnf`(对于RPM系统)。例如,对于`.deb`包,可以使用以下命令安装: ``` sudo dpkg -i google...
Linux操作系统中的RPM(Red Hat Package Manager)是一个强大的软件包管理工具,广泛应用于基于RPM的发行版,如Red Hat Enterprise Linux、CentOS、Fedora等。RPM系统提供了便捷的方式来安装、升级、查询和卸载...
RPM(Red Hat Package Manager)是Linux发行版中广泛使用的软件包管理系统,它允许用户方便地安装、升级和管理软件。在标题"linux系统配置gcc需要的所有rpm文件第二部分"中,我们讨论的是如何通过RPM文件在Linux系统...